Tigers Skipper Leyland – Don’t call us team to beat
Tigger manager Jim Leyland is at it again, playing those mind games that he loves to play, telling anyone that will listen that despite the national media crowning them the AL Central champs already for 2008, the Indians, not the Tigers, are the team to beat in the Central. Good motivation tactic by one of the best in the business, and a good way to get your players motivated. Come on, you don’t believe for a second that Leyland is buying his own bull? Do you? He thinks his team IS the team to beat, he just won’t say it. At least not yet. Here’s the link to the story:
